South Button Island
South Button Island is a small, uninhabited island in the Andaman and Nicobar Islands, known for its pristine beaches, clear waters, and vibrant coral reefs. It is part of the Rani Jhansi Marine National Park and is a popular spot for snorkeling and scuba diving.
